Visual Indicators of Termite Problem
If you observe tiny stacks of what looks like sawdust near wood structures in your house, you might be seeing the very first visual indications of a termite infestation. Termites, usually referred to as the 'quiet destroyers,' can wreak havoc on your building without you even recognizing it. These small stacks are really termite droppings, known as frass, which are a by-product of their tunneling activities within the wood.
As you inspect your home for indicators of termites, pay attention to any type of mud tubes running along the walls or foundation. These tubes function as safety tunnels for termites to travel between their nest and a food source without drying. Auditory Clues to Expect
When listening for auditory hints of termite activity in your home, pay attention to any type of faint hitting or touching sounds originating from the walls or wood frameworks. These noises are commonly an indication of termites at the office within the wood, munching away and creating damages. While these noises might be refined and very easy to miss out on, specifically during the day when there's even more ambient sound, try paying attention during the quiet of the night to identify any kind of unusual sounds that could indicate termite visibility.

Structural Modifications Triggered By Termites

This can lead to wood that seems hollow when tapped or feels soft and damaged.
Additionally, you might discover distorting or drooping floors, doors that no longer close properly, or windows that are suddenly hard to open. These adjustments take place as termites harm the architectural stability of wooden components in your house. Watch out for tiny holes in wood, as these could be termite exit points where they push out fecal pellets.
